Route:

Our starting point will once again be the south side of the Sanibel Bridge. Boats should assemble around 10:45 am and we will leave by 11:00 AM sharp.

Our route will be a circumnavigation of Sanibel and Captiva Islands and then over to Tarpon Point Resort in Cape Coral for lunch. When we start our run, we will follow the Team PREDATOR paceboat in single file until past the Sanibel Island pier where Jay will be positioned to take pictures. Speed for this portion of the run will be restricted to 50 MPH. After all boats have passed the pier we will then stop for a few minutes while Jay gets picked up from the pier. From there we will head south into San Carlos Bay and make a wide sweep around the bottom end of Sanibel Island, eventually going west into the Gulf and then north up the coast staying a mile or so offshore. Since there will be a wide variety of boats on this run capable of various speeds I am suggesting that once we reach the open Gulf that we settle into smaller groups that will run at a speed that you are comfortable with. The buddy system works great on these types of runs.
We will make our way off the Gulf and back into the ICW via Redfish Pass. If the seas are too rough for your boat, then the alternate route will be to run up the ICW as far as South Seas Resort and meet the offshore group there.
Once off the Gulf and inside Redfish Pass we should come off plane and wait for the back of the pack to catch up before we start the run back south in the ICW and into Tarpon Point Resort. When in the ICW please use extra caution as it is a holiday weekend and the waterways will be busy. The water is to be shared by all.

Fuel / Distance:

From the Sanibel Bridge to Redfish Pass and back down the ICW to Tarpon Point Resort should be about 50 miles. I expect that all boats starting with full fuel should have enough to do the complete run. There is 89 octane available at South Seas Resort which is just inside Redfish Pass and is approximately half way. 93 octane is very difficult to find these days so please leave with a full tank.
